Owner’s Description
Let’s Go is a 17 foot sailing boat with a balanced lug rig that I designed and built for my own use. I’ve been sailing her since 2011 on Presqu’ile Bay near Brighton Ontario. The hull is of cold molded construction with a daggerboard and a cruiser stern The mast was built using the bird’s mouth method. I built the hull in 1987 as a plug to create an frp mold for a human powered launch. In the early 90s I decided to make her into a sailing boat, but for a variety of reasons, it was not until 2011 that I completed the rig and painted the hull and sailed her for the first time.
